she’s green Release New Song “Mettle”: Listen

Date:


Moss music pioneers she’s green have returned. Last year the Minneapolis quintet dropped their very promising EP Chrysalis, and now they’ve returned with a new single “Mettle.” It comes alongside a video directed by Jaxon Whittington.

“It’s not over yet/ It’s not over now,” Zofia Smith hauntingly sings at the beginning of the new song. Is she warning us? Pleading? Maybe a bit of both. “Mettle” then bursts into an avalanche of gritty guitars and drums slashes.

Smith shared about the song: “‘mettle’ channels the frustration and discomfort that stem from what often feels like constant bad news, while also being an anthem of resilience and the courage to take action and bring about positive change.”
